Heads of State of the ROK and Myanmar Exchange Celebratory Messages to Mark the 40th Anniversary of Diplomatic Relations

1. President Park Geun-hye and President of Myanmar U Thein Sein exchanged celebratory messages to mark the 40th anniversary of diplomatic relations between the two countries.

2. President Park noted with appreciation that the two countries have developed cooperative relations in the full range of areas, including politics, economy and culture, since the establishment of diplomatic relations in 1975. President Park especially said that she was pleased to see the gradual expansion of trade, investment and people-to-people exchanges between the two countries since President Thein Sein took office.

3. Furthermore, President Park congratulated Myanmar for its successful hosting of ASEAN-related summits as last year’s ASEAN chair. She added that she found it meaningful that the heads of state of the two countries worked together to devise a blueprint for future cooperation between the ROK and ASEAN as co-chairs of the ASEAN-ROK Commemorative Summit held in December last year, and shared a future vision for the ROK-Myanmar relations in their summit meeting.

o This celebratory message will be read on her behalf at a reception, hosted by the ROK Embassy in Myanmar in Yangon on May 21.

4. President Thein Sein took note that the depth and scope of bilateral cooperation have expanded since the establishment of diplomatic relations and that mutual visits by the heads of state of the two countries since 2011 have significantly contributed to further enhancing bilateral relations. President Thein Sein mentioned that increased exchanges which benefit both countries in a range of areas will significantly help further deepen bilateral cooperation.

5. President Thein Sein expressed appreciation for the ROK government’s support for Myanmar’s reform process, as well as the government’s technical and financial support for Myanmar’s national development. President Thein Sein also expressed satisfaction over the deepening economic cooperation between the two countries, adding that he expects the bilateral trade volume to expand further.

o He also said that the sharing of the ROK’s experience in the Saemaul Undong Project (new community movement) will contribute to the development of rural areas in Myanmar.

6. In addition to the exchange of celebratory messages between the heads of state of the two countries, the ROK and Myanmar will hold various celebratory events to mark the 40th anniversary of diplomatic relations this year. These events are expected to help further increase bilateral cooperation and deepen friendship between the peoples of the two countries.
